Jinder is a 27yr old singer/songwriter based in the UK, and a member of trio Mercury Men (see www.myspace.com/themercurymen for more). Having previously reached the UK top 20 with former band Candlefire, Jinder has since released three critically acclaimed solo albums ('Willow Park', 'I'm Alive' and 'The Three EPs') and has played over 1000 live shows worldwide, prior to the formation of Mercury Men, with good friends Simon Johnson and Gavin Wyatt. Mercury Men recently signed to Sony BMG/Arista, and are currently working on their debut album, due later in 2008. This May, Jinder is set to play a run of exclusive solo, acoustic shows, playing re-interpretations of the songs of Bob Dylan.
